The supply side of this has been covered exhaustively. China mines the overwhelming majority of the world’s tungsten, export licensing has restricted what leaves the country, and the United States has not shipped tungsten from a domestic mine in more than a decade. What gets less attention is that the metal has to end up somewhere, and where it ends up is inside cutting tools, armour-piercing penetrators, jet engine components and the wear parts of heavy industry. Those buyers cannot substitute their way out. Tungsten carbide is used because nothing else has the hardness and the melting point, which is precisely why there is no elegant response to a shortage.

A procurement deadline sharpens it further. From January 1, 2027, the restriction under DFARS 252.225-7052 on tungsten sourced from China, Russia, Iran and North Korea widens from the melt or production stage to the mine or ore stage, and recycled material will no longer reset country of origin. A defense supplier that has been compliant on a melt-stage basis may not be compliant on a mine-stage basis, and finding out which applies requires tracing material back further up the chain than most buyers have ever had to.

A Soil Survey That Found Its Best Result Where Nobody Had Looked

Western Star Resources Inc. (CSE: WSR) (OTC: WSRIF) (FRA: 4K2) announced results from a Phase 2 soil geochemical survey at its Rowland Tungsten Property in Elko County, Nevada. The survey comprised 315 samples collected on lines spaced approximately 100 metres apart with 25 to 50 metre sample spacing, designed to give continuous geochemical coverage across the property. It defined two discrete, spatially coherent tungsten-in-soil anomalies, each expanding the recognised zone around historical workings.

The headline number is sample R079 at 4,240 ppm tungsten, which the Company reports as 0.53% WO3. The detail that matters more is where it came from. It sits 250 metres from the nearest historical working, on ground with no recorded past activity. Historical miners in the Jarbidge district worked what they could see at surface, and a soil survey is one of the few tools that finds what they could not.

Two Anomalies, Two Different Geophysical Settings

The two zones do not sit in the same geological position, and the Company has been careful to say so. Most of the strongest samples in Northern Zone B lie within the modelled intrusive body resolved at a susceptibility threshold of 0.010 SI by the three-dimensional magnetic inversion completed by East Coast Consulting, with the anomaly centre near an interpreted magnetic-low lineament. The Rowland Main anomaly lies outside that modelled intrusive footprint and is associated instead with an interpreted magnetic-high lineament.

That distinction is the kind of thing that separates a target list from a wish list. Skarn tungsten systems form where an intrusion contacts carbonate rock, so knowing whether an anomaly sits inside the modelled intrusive or along a structure outside it changes what a drill hole should be testing and at what angle. Two anomalies in two settings is a more useful outcome than two anomalies in one, because it tests two hypotheses rather than confirming a single assumption twice.

There is also a mineralogical thread. Sample R079 returned 66.9 ppm tin against a survey median of 2.8 ppm, the highest tin value recorded in the survey. The Company describes that tungsten-tin association as consistent with a greisen-modified skarn system, which is a specific and testable interpretation rather than a general statement of prospectivity.

The analytical method deserves a mention because it is the sort of decision that quietly determines whether a survey is worth anything. Samples were prepared and analysed by ALS Global, screened to minus 180 microns, and analysed by lithium borate fusion with ICP-MS. The Company selected fusion specifically because tungsten is refractory and partial digestions under-report tungsten hosted in scheelite and wolframite. A cheaper digestion would have produced lower numbers and might have missed both anomalies entirely.

Its relevance here is the machining intensity of what it makes. Engineered aerospace components are cut from difficult alloys, and cutting them consumes tungsten carbide tooling at a rate that ordinary manufacturing does not. A rising tungsten price does not appear on an aerospace supplier’s income statement as a line item called tungsten. It appears as consumable tooling cost, which is why the squeeze propagates further down the chain than the headlines suggest.

Carpenter illustrates the timescale problem better than any of the others. Materials in aerospace and defense are qualified into specific programmes through processes that take years, and a qualified supplier is not casually replaced. That is an advantage for an incumbent and an obstacle for a new source of supply, and it is the reason a mine-stage sourcing rule taking effect in January 2027 is a genuinely difficult problem rather than a procurement inconvenience. New material has to be found, permitted, mined and then qualified, and only the first of those has started.
